In the upcoming game, scheduled for April 23, 2026 If Go Ahead Eagles wins, this market will resolve to "Yes". Otherwise, this market will resolve to "No". If the game is postponed, this market will remain open until the game has been completed. If the game is canceled entirely, with no make-up game, this market will resolve "No". This market refers only to the outcome within the first 90 minutes of regular play plus stoppage time. The primary resolution source for this market is the official statistics of the event as recognized by the governing body or event organizers. The “AZ vs. Go Ahead Eagles” market on Polymarket lets you trade on the outcome of the Eredivisie game between the AZ and the Go Ahead Eagles, scheduled for April 23, 2026 at 12:45 PM ET. The primary market is the moneyline — which team will win the game — where Go Ahead Eagles is currently priced at 51¢ (51% implied probability) and AZ at 50¢ (50%). Beyond the moneyline, sports markets on Polymarket may feature spreads, totals (over/under), and player props, giving you multiple ways to trade on this game. Prices reflect real-time crowd-sourced probabilities. Shares in the correct outcome pay out $1 each when the market resolves after the game ends.

The “AZ vs. Go Ahead Eagles” market resolves based on the official final score of the Eredivisie game as reported by Eredivisie’s official results, including overtime if applicable. Moneyline markets resolve to the team that wins the game. Spread markets resolve based on the final margin of victory relative to the posted line. Totals (over/under) markets resolve based on the combined final score of both teams. Player prop markets resolve based on official box score statistics. If the game is postponed or canceled, the market resolution rules (available in the Rules section on this page) specify how that scenario is handled.
